In the world of chemistry and dyeing processes, the term coupling dye refers to a specific type of dye that is used in the production of colored materials. These dyes are characterized by their ability to form a bond with other chemical compounds, which is vital for achieving vibrant and long-lasting colors on fabrics. The process of dyeing textiles is not merely about adding color; it involves a complex interplay of chemistry, physics, and artistry. Understanding how coupling dye works can provide insights into both the science behind dyeing and the practical applications in the textile industry.A coupling dye typically consists of two main components: a diazo compound and a coupling component. The diazo compound is usually created through a process called diazotization, where an aromatic amine is treated with nitrous acid. This reaction produces a highly reactive diazonium salt that can then react with the coupling component to create a stable dye molecule. The coupling component is often a phenolic or an aromatic amine compound, which reacts with the diazonium salt to produce the final dye product.The importance of coupling dye lies in its application in various dyeing techniques, particularly in the production of azo dyes. Azo dyes are one of the most widely used classes of synthetic dyes, known for their bright colors and excellent lightfastness. They are commonly used in dyeing cotton, wool, and silk, making them indispensable in the textile industry.
